The Mobile Apps Development Freelance Diaries
The Mobile Apps Development Freelance Diaries
Blog Article
Third, we will individual the action VStack and “Consider once again” button by incorporating a different SwiftUI watch amongst them, named Spacer. This is often a flexible Room that routinely expands, which suggests it'll push our exercise icon to the highest on the display, as well as button to The underside.
Idea: Although we’ll be concentrating on iOS sixteen, our code will likely work excellent on macOS Ventura and outside of.
2nd, as opposed to often showing a blue history, we could go with a random colour each time. This takes two techniques, starting up using a new home of all the colours we want to choose from – set this close to the actions property:
Within your preview you’ll see a large black circle fills the readily available display width. That’s a get started, nonetheless it’s not fairly suitable – we want some colour in there, and Preferably including a little bit Area on possibly side so it doesn’t glance so tight.
Display screen facts employing pie charts and donut charts. Variety bands and scrolling enable your buyers to examine charts and greater realize the data.
right, but it will actually trigger compiler mistakes. We’re telling Swift to choose a random factor through the array and position it into the chosen residence, but there’s no way for Swift To make sure there’s nearly anything in that array – it may be empty, during which scenario there’s no random factor to return.
And if you would like use an interface factor that isn’t offered in SwiftUI, you may mix and match SwiftUI with UIKit and AppKit to make the most of the In addition worlds.
That fixes The 2 glitches within our code, so you can now press Cmd+R to make and run your app while in the iOS simulator. It can advise baseball by default, but each time you press “Try out again” you’ll see it improve.
That makes the new textual content have a considerable title font, and in addition makes it Daring so it stands out greater article as a real title for our monitor.
SF Symbols has lots of exciting actions to pick from, so I’ve picked out find here a handful that work effectively below. Our ContentView struct already includes a overall body assets containing our SwiftUI code, but we want to incorporate new Houses outside the house that. So, change your code to this:
Share additional of your SwiftUI code along with your watchOS apps. Scroll vertical TabViews utilizing the crown, match hues with adaptive track record containers, make use of edge-to-edge displays with new ToolbarItem placements, and leverage NavigationSplitView to create specific list views.
Certainly, we utilize a font modifier to regulate the icon’s dimensions – SF Symbols such as this one particular routinely scale with the rest of our text, which makes them really adaptable.
That partly fixes our code, but Xcode will even now be demonstrating an mistake. The trouble now is the fact that SwiftUI doesn’t like us changing our application’s condition correct inside of our look at structs with no warning – it would like us to mark every one of the mutable state in advance, so it understands to Look ahead to adjustments.
At runtime, the system handles every one of the steps essential to produce a smooth movement, even addressing user interaction and point out changes mid-animation. With animation this straightforward, you’ll be on the lookout for new methods to make your app appear alive.